Tennessee Titans vs. Pittsburgh Steelers Prediction

Tennessee enters play feeling as if they may have found their future quarterback.

Rookie QB Will Levis impressed on Sunday, throwing for four touchdowns.

Three of those four touchdowns were thrown to DeAndre Hopkins, who had his best game of the season.

The win was a big one for Tennessee, who has an opportunity to get back to .500 with a victory tonight.

Head coach Mike Vrabel has been great since taking over in Tennessee. Vrabel feels as if this is a gritty team that can make some noise if they get offensive production.

The Tennessee defense has performed well, allowing opponents just 20 points per game.

Meanwhile, Pittsburgh is off to an encouraging start.

The Steelers sit one game above the .500 mark and would love a home victory tonight.

Starting quarterback Kenny Pickett had to exit last week's game with an injury, but is set to start tonight.

The Steelers defense is what has carried them in years past, and that has stayed true to form for much of this season.

Defensive end T.J. Watt is one of the best defensive players in football and will look to make an impact tonight vs the rookie quarterback.

Wide receiver George Pickens has been the teams most explosive weapon on the offensive side of the football.

Tennessee Titans vs. Pittsburgh Steelers Prop Pick

I thought that was a first half line when I first saw it.

There is no reason for Hopkins' receiving number to be so low in this kind of game.

I expect Pittsburgh to win this game, which means Tennessee should be in a negative game script.

Levis clearly made it a priority to throw the ball to Hopkins a week ago, and will do the same tonight.

In the last three weeks Hopkins has played in 77.6 percent of offensive snaps which leads the team.

Hopkins has gone over this number in three of his last four games.
